KJ03 LNP is a 2003 Toyota Yaris in Blue with a 998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 27 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 55.6%.
Across all 2003 Toyota Yaris models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.4% with a typical mileage of 61,835 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Toyota Yaris f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 149,812 recorded failures. If you're considering buying KJ03 LNP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ota Yaris typ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 23 years old, this Toyota Yaris is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
